Background

1.2.1. Vitamin A deficiency is a public health problem of significance in Pakistan. The National Nutrition Survey (NNS) 2018 showed that 51.5% of children age 6-59 months were found vitamin A deficient, of which 12.1% were severely deficient and 39.4% were mildly deficient. According to WHO1, these levels of deficiency indicate that vitamin A deficiency (VAD) is a severe public health problem among preschool children in Pakistan. Therefore, also in accordance with WHO2, twice-yearly vitamin A supplementation (VAS) is recommended for children 6-59 months of age as an intervention to reduce the risk of morbidity and mortality in the country. In Pakistan, to achieve this, has been using twice-yearly Polio National Immunization Days (NIDs) to codeliver VAS to eligible children every six months.

1.2.2 Nutrition International “NI” (formerly known as the Micronutrient Initiative) has been providing technical and operational support to the Government of Pakistan to improve and sustain vitamin A coverage through capacity building of the health force; conducting task force meetings, monitoring and IEC material sharing with the front-line health workers for many years. In addition, every year, NI donates the full national supply of vitamin A capsules (VACs) to the Government of Pakistan through UNICEF supply channels.
